For Internet service providers that offer native IPv6 access with prefix delegation to their customers, a common deployment architecture is to have a DHCPv6 relay agent function located in the ISP's Layer 3 customer edge device and a separate, centralized DHCPv6 server infrastructure. With the prefix delegation feature and DHCPv6, it automatically assigns prefixes to its customers: Customer 1 receives 2001:DB8:1100::/48; Customer 2 receives 2001:DB8:1101::/48 Feb 13, 2025 · I got DHCPv6-PD aka prefix delegation up and running on a FortiGate. With DHCPv6-PD, an entire prefix can be assigned to a downstream router. With prefix delegation, a delegating router (the BNG) delegates IPv6 prefixes to a requesting router (the CPE). DHCPv6 servers maintain authoritative Sep 22, 2024 · Enabling Prefix Delegation: The DHCPv6 server must be explicitly configured to enable the prefix delegation feature, allowing it to respond to prefix delegation requests from downstream routers. The ISP allocates a unique prefix—often a /56 or /60, but sometimes as large as a /48 or as small as a /64—to the customer’s router. The prefix delegation options described in RFC 3633, IPv6 Prefix Options for Dynamic Host Configuration Protocol (DHCP) version 6, provide a mechanism for automated delegation of IPv6 prefixes using DHCP.
